To solve the question "On hydrolysis of starch, we finally get," we need to understand the process of starch hydrolysis and the products formed. Here’s a step-by-step breakdown of the solution: ###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Understanding Starch**: - Starch is a polysaccharide made up of multiple glucose units linked together by glycosidic bonds. It is primarily composed of two components: amylose and amylopectin. 2. **Chemical Formula of Starch**: - The general formula for starch can be represented as (C6H10O5)n, where 'n' indicates the number of glucose units. 3. **Hydrolysis Process**: - Hydrolysis is the chemical breakdown of a compound due to reaction with water. In the case of starch, hydrolysis can be catalyzed by enzymes (like amylase) or dilute acids. 4. **Intermediate Products**: - During hydrolysis, starch first breaks down into smaller oligosaccharides, and then into disaccharides such as maltose (C12H22O11). 5. **Final Product**: - Continuing the hydrolysis process, maltose can further hydrolyze into its monomeric units, which are glucose molecules (C6H12O6). 6. **Conclusion**: - Therefore, the final product obtained from the complete hydrolysis of starch is D-glucose. ### Answer: On hydrolysis of starch, we finally get **D-glucose**.
